The flight began with a taxiing period from the parking to the runway, which took 12 minutes and covered a distance of 3 nautical miles. The aircraft, an Airbus A321, then departed from runway 16L at KSLC Salt Lake City International Airport. The takeoff distance was 2,296 meters, which accounted for 63% of the runway. The liftoff speed was 164 knots.
The local weather conditions at the time of departure were characterized by a temperature of 43 degrees Celsius and a wind speed of 28 knots from a direction of 220 degrees. This resulted in a crosswind of 19 knots and a headwind of 19 knots. The aircraft then began its enroute climb, starting 1 mile south of KSLC Salt Lake City International Airport. The climb took 15 minutes and covered a distance of 131 nautical miles, during which the aircraft ascended from an altitude of 5,256 feet above sea level to 36,057 feet above sea level, an increase of 30,802 feet.
Following the enroute climb, the aircraft entered a level cruise phase, which started 2 miles south of Rock Springs, Wyoming. This phase lasted for 29 minutes and covered a distance of 618 nautical miles. The aircraft then began its enroute descent, starting 7 miles east of Marshall, Minnesota. The descent took 17 minutes and covered a distance of 109 nautical miles, during which the aircraft descended from an altitude of 35,246 feet above sea level to 2,102 feet above sea level, a decrease of 33,144 feet.
The final approach to runway 30R at KMSP Minneapolis–Saint Paul International Airport was made from the southeast, heading 301.0 degrees at an altitude of 1,258 feet above ground level and a distance of 4 nautical miles from the runway. The landing was made on runway 30R, which had a length of 2,432 meters. The threshold height was good, and the threshold speed was also satisfactory at 143 knots.
The touchdown point was 185 meters beyond the touchdown zone, and the touchdown speed was a little fast at 136 knots. However, the touchdown rate was smooth at -145 feet per minute. The runway touchdown position was slightly misaligned by 3.5 meters from the centerline. The local weather conditions at the time of landing were characterized by a temperature of 31 degrees Celsius and a wind speed of 9 knots from a direction of 170 degrees, resulting in a crosswind of 7 knots and a tailwind of 6 knots.
The total landing distance was 1,734 meters, which accounted for 71% of the runway. The runway rollout alignment was very good. The taxiing period from the runway to the parking took 4 minutes and covered a distance of less than 1 nautical mile. The total flight distance was 869 nautical miles, and the flight duration was 76 minutes. The aircraft used a total of 5,882 kilograms of fuel during the flight.
